When purchasing a fridge, a number of factors need to be considered to guarantee you make the right decision:
Size: Measure your space to ensure the fridge fits without obstructing doorways or cabinets.
Design: Choose a style that complements your cooking area visual.
Energy Efficiency: Look for the ENERGY STAR label to save on energy expenses in the long run.
Storage Needs: Consider how much food you store routinely and select a fridge with adequate capability.
Features: Some advanced functions include smart technology, water dispensers, and separate temperature level controls.
Budget: Establish a spending plan before shopping to narrow down options.
FAQs1. What is the average life-span of a refrigerator?
A typical fridge lasts about 10-20 years, depending upon the brand and upkeep.
2. Is it worth investing in a high-end fridge?
High-end fridges frequently feature sophisticated features, much better energy effectiveness, and longer service warranties, making them rewarding for some consumers.
3. How do I guarantee my fridge has enough energy effectiveness?
Search for the ENERGY STAR label, which suggests that the appliance fulfills energy efficiency guidelines set by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ency.
